Only issue I had with the desktop version is that Line 12e of Schedule 3 is not an editable field. It jumps me over to the 1040/1040SR Wks > Schedule 3 Part II: Other Payments & Refundable Credits > Line 12e.

 

You can not edit this field either, but if you go up to Line 11 in the Deferral for Certain Schedule H or SE Filers Smart Worksheet, it allows you to put in the amount you want to defer up to the maximum amount on Line 10. If you put in $0, it will make Line 12e of Part II amount blank as well as Line 12e of Schedule 3 for Other Payments and Refundable Credits as they are linked.

 

This solves...

1) the error from Sch SE-T

2) it allows you to put in the correct amount of your income from 3.27-12.31 on Sch SE-T Line 18

3) eliminates deferral of SE tax payment
